Key Differences
In short — Ryzen Threadripper PRO 3945WX outperforms Core i7-4712MQ on the selected game parameters. We do not have the prices of both CPUs to compare value. The better performing Ryzen Threadripper PRO 3945WX is 2648 days newer than Core i7-4712MQ.
Advantages of AMD Ryzen Threadripper PRO 3945WX
- Performs up to 9% better in Assassin's Creed Odyssey than Core i7-4712MQ - 135 vs 124 FPS
- Can execute more multi-threaded tasks simultaneously than Intel Core i7-4712MQ - 24 vs 8 threads
Advantages of Intel Core i7-4712MQ
- Consumes up to 87% less energy than AMD Ryzen Threadripper PRO 3945WX - 37 vs 280 Watts
- Works without a dedicated GPU, while AMD Ryzen Threadripper PRO 3945WX doesn't have integrated graphics

AMD Ryzen Threadripper PRO 3945WX | vs | Intel Core i7-4712MQ |
---|---|---|
Jul 14th, 2020 | Release Date | Apr 14th, 2013 |
Ryzen Threadripper | Collection | Core i7 |
Castle Peak | Codename | Haswell |
AMD Socket WRX8 | Socket | Intel Socket G3 |
Server | Segment | Mobile |
12 | Cores | 4 |
24 | Threads | 8 |
4.0 GHz | Base Clock Speed | 2.3 GHz |
4.3 GHz | Turbo Clock Speed | 3.3 GHz |
280 W | TDP | 37 W |
7 nm | Process Size | 22 nm |
40.0x | Multiplier | 23.0x |
None | Integrated Graphics | Intel HD 4600 |
No | Overclockable | No |
